From 0ad6692efad77ddefbb47404fdebbbc945fc84c6 Mon Sep 17 00:00:00 2001 From: Mariotaku Lee Date: Sun, 12 Mar 2017 01:48:53 +0800 Subject: [PATCH] fixed link handler fab --- .../mariotaku/twidere/util/stetho/UserStreamDumper.kt | 9 +++++---- .../mariotaku/twidere/activity/LinkHandlerActivity.kt | 2 +- 2 files changed, 6 insertions(+), 5 deletions(-) diff --git a/twidere/src/debug/kotlin/org/mariotaku/twidere/util/stetho/UserStreamDumper.kt b/twidere/src/debug/kotlin/org/mariotaku/twidere/util/stetho/UserStreamDumper.kt index 99af66246..94f9b8f65 100644 --- a/twidere/src/debug/kotlin/org/mariotaku/twidere/util/stetho/UserStreamDumper.kt +++ b/twidere/src/debug/kotlin/org/mariotaku/twidere/util/stetho/UserStreamDumper.kt @@ -136,6 +136,10 @@ class UserStreamDumper(val context: Context) : DumperPlugin { val userStream = account.newMicroBlogInstance(context, cls = FanfouStream::class.java) dumpContext.stdout.println("Beginning user stream...") dumpContext.stdout.flush() + if (includeTimeline) { + dumpContext.stderr.println("Timeline only is effectively useless for Fanfou") + dumpContext.stderr.flush() + } val callback = object : FanfouTimelineStreamCallback(account.key.id) { override fun onException(ex: Throwable): Boolean { @@ -145,10 +149,7 @@ class UserStreamDumper(val context: Context) : DumperPlugin { } override fun onHomeTimeline(status: Status): Boolean { - if (!includeTimeline && includeInteractions) return true - dumpContext.stdout.println("Home: @${status.user.screenName}: ${status.text.trim('\n')}") - dumpContext.stdout.flush() - return true + return false } override fun onActivityAboutMe(activity: Activity): Boolean { diff --git a/twidere/src/main/kotlin/org/mariotaku/twidere/activity/LinkHandlerActivity.kt b/twidere/src/main/kotlin/org/mariotaku/twidere/activity/LinkHandlerActivity.kt index d2bde9fb6..b4d6675ec 100644 --- a/twidere/src/main/kotlin/org/mariotaku/twidere/activity/LinkHandlerActivity.kt +++ b/twidere/src/main/kotlin/org/mariotaku/twidere/activity/LinkHandlerActivity.kt @@ -511,7 +511,7 @@ class LinkHandlerActivity : BaseActivity(), SystemWindowsInsetsCallback, IContro } private fun updateActionsButton() { - val fab = window.findViewById(R.id.actionButtons) as? FloatingActionButton ?: return + val fab = window.findViewById(R.id.actionsButton) as? FloatingActionButton ?: return val fragment = currentVisibleFragment as? IFloatingActionButtonFragment val info = fragment?.getActionInfo("link_handler") ?: run { fab.visibility = View.GONE